Harold Wood train station, located in the London Borough of Havering, is a bustling transit hub that's part of the Elizabeth Line. Serving as a vital link for many commuters heading into London, it's a popular choice for those living in the suburbs seeking easy access to Central London. The station offers step-free access throughout, ensuring accessibility for all travelers, including wheelchair users and those with prams. Whether you're a regular commuter or planning a day trip, understanding the facilities and services available at Harold Wood can help streamline your journey.
At Harold Wood, ticket purchasing is made easy with a well-staffed ticket office and machines accessible during the week from Monday to Saturday between 06:10 to 19:40, and on Sundays from 07:10 to 18:30. Conveniently collect your tickets bought online at the automated machines available at the station entrance on Gubbins Lane and Station Road. Interestingly, there are also induction loops installed for those with hearing impairments.
For your convenience, there are two waiting rooms on Platform 3, a waiting shelter on Platform 4, and toilets available on Platform 3, including an accessible toilet operated with a radar key. You can grab a coffee at the kiosk located on Platform 3 to energize your trip, although ATMs and shops are not present at the station.
Travelers can benefit from extensive transport links to and from the station. In case of service interruptions, rail replacement buses depart from designated stops on Gubbins Lane. For local travel, the Transport for London bus services provide convenient mobility. Planning a trip to Heathrow Airport? The Elizabeth Line can take you there without a hitch. There’s also a taxi office placed conveniently near the station car park if you prefer a cab ride.

Totton train station, nestled near the vibrant city of Southampton in Hampshire, serves as a gateway for locals and tourists alike. Whether you're commuting for work or exploring the scenic beauty of the South, Totton is a convenient starting point. Its humble stature as a smaller station belies the range of amenities and travel options it offers, ensuring a seamless journey for all. With a variety of connections to major lines and key destinations, it's as practical as it is understated. Let's delve into what makes Totton train station a compelling choice for rail travelers.
Totton Station provides essential amenities for travelers, primarily focused on efficiency and convenience. Ticket purchasing is made easy with a ticket office open from Monday to Friday between 05:40 and 10:00, and ticket machines are available at all hours to collect tickets bought online. Those with accessibility needs can rest assured that the station has accessible machines that cater to users with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Although lacking full step-free platform access, the station does offer ramp access for trains.
Despite lacking some facilities like toilets and refreshments, the station prioritizes safety and comfort with CCTV surveillance and a heated waiting room open on weekdays. Cycle enthusiasts will find decent bicycle storage with 24 spaces, including locks and racks, although no rental services are available. For those traveling with additional needs, the helpful onboard guards provide assistance throughout operational hours.
Navigating onward from Totton Station is well-facilitated by a variety of transport links. The rail replacement service operates efficiently with stops marked on Commercial Road and High Street for easy transfers to Southampton. Those preferring bus travel can access information to plan their journey beyond Totton here. Car parking is limited, with 11 spaces available, but includes a smart hourly rate using the RingGo payment system.
